Subject: [PATCH 5/9] RISC-V: Fix disassembling Zfinx with -M numeric

This commit fixes floating point operand register names from ABI ones
to dynamically set ones.

gas/ChangeLog:

	* testsuite/gas/riscv/zfinx-dis-numeric.s: Test new behavior of
	Zfinx extension and -M numeric disassembler option.
	* testsuite/gas/riscv/zfinx-dis-numeric.d: Likewise.

opcodes/ChangeLog:

	* riscv-dis.c (riscv_disassemble_insn): Use dynamically set GPR
	names to disassemble Zfinx instructions.

diff --git a/opcodes/riscv-dis.c b/opcodes/riscv-dis.c
index 9ff31167775..164fd209dbd 100644
--- a/opcodes/riscv-dis.c
+++ b/opcodes/riscv-dis.c
@@ -639,7 +639,7 @@ riscv_disassemble_insn (bfd_vma memaddr, insn_t word, disassemble_info *info)
 
       /* If arch has ZFINX flags, use gpr for disassemble.  */
       if(riscv_subset_supports (&riscv_rps_dis, "zfinx"))
-	riscv_fpr_names = riscv_gpr_names_abi;
+	riscv_fpr_names = riscv_gpr_names;
 
       for (; op->name; op++)
 	{
